Почему для запуска сервера приложений websphere не требуются учетные данные администратора?

1585
ring bearer

Мы используем следующий синтаксис для остановки сервера приложений webpshere:

stopServer.sh servername -user admin_userid -password admin_password

Однако команда запуска менее яркая

startServer.sh servername

Почему только команда stop требует учетных данных администратора, а команда start не запрашивает их?

2

1 ответ на вопрос

3
Nettogrof

stopServer.sh и startServer.sh имеют и должны иметь одинаковые привилегии / ограничения. Может быть, администратор сервера имеет ограничение stopServer.sh только для пользователей с правами администратора.

Но я уверен, что это не так при установке по умолчанию.

РЕДАКТИРОВАТЬ

Я перепроверяю, вот новая информация:

StartServer не требуется пользователю / пасс, даже если безопасность позволит

StopServer нужно имя пользователя и пароль учетных данных, если безопасность позволит.

ИМХО, они проектируют сервер таким образом, потому что при остановке сервера возникает больше последствий, чем при его запуске.

То, что вы говорите, имеет смысл. Но это поведение по умолчанию. При создании профиля WAS, если вы предоставляете учетные данные администратора, это требуется только при выключении сервера профилей, а не при его запуске. ring bearer 12 лет назад 0
о, ты прав, я изменил свой ответ с новой информацией. Я привык использовать Websphere Commerce, и, видимо, это не то же самое, что учетные данные Nettogrof 12 лет назад 0

Похожие вопросы